To actually know why Confucius teach his way of life, you have to know the historical background. He was in a time when the ruler of Zhou Dynasty does not have power anymore. Most of the warlords rule over their lands without considering the authority of the Zhou Emperor. Even in the State of Lu, where Confucius hometown is, the warlord is weak as well, with three powerful families ruling the State of Lu.

These 'disorder' irks Confucius. He strongly believe that the society should have a certain order. The ruler should behave like a ruler and his officials should behave like officials, paying obeisance to the ruler. It should not be the ruler behave like an official and an official behave like a ruler.

That is why in the Analects of Confucius, you can see that Confucius always advocate filial piety, loyalty to the State & your master. Of course, there are other sayings on learning and how Confucius treat his disciples.
